MRT therapy includes a cognitive-behavioral therapy, which strives to lessen recidivism among both juveniles and adults. The therapy focuses on enhancing an individual's moral reasoning, offering them strategies and tools to choose healthier alternatives.

MRT classes are commonly recommended for individuals on probation. These classes may prove to be highly beneficial: first, as a rehabilitation effort, and second, as a means to satisfy probation requirements. Furthermore, MRT helps to diminish the risk of re-offending by effectively altering how people process information and make decisions.
